Transaction

cd4a0c57aa5b8e0210f44227762a0c7fad53f13ceb0cacbfaddff09ae562cd6e

Summary

In Block835254
TimeTue, 20 Aug 2024 22:34:00 UTC
Total Input589.49515605 Nebula
Total Output610.49515605 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
141345 Confirmations610.49515605 Nebula
Raw Transaction